.ContainerComponent{position:relative;z-index:30;margin-top:-30px;padding:0 0 64px;overflow:hidden}.ContainerComponent:before{content:"";position:absolute;inset:0;background:radial-gradient(circle at 12% 14%,hsla(82,85%,67%,.18),transparent 28%),radial-gradient(circle at 88% 8%,rgba(110,231,183,.16),transparent 24%),linear-gradient(180deg,#f2fbf0,#ecf8ea 38%,#e8f6e5);pointer-events:none}.ContainerComponent .main{position:relative;z-index:1;display:flex;flex-wrap:wrap;align-items:flex-start;justify-content:space-between;gap:24px;width:min(1380px,100% - 20px);margin:0 auto;padding:24px 10px 0}.ContainerComponent .main:before{content:"";position:absolute;inset:0;border-radius:32px;background:linear-gradient(180deg,hsla(0,0%,100%,.92),rgba(248,250,252,.96));box-shadow:0 22px 55px rgba(148,163,184,.08);pointer-events:none}.ContainerComponent .main>*{position:relative;z-index:1}@media(max-width:1024px){.ContainerComponent{margin-top:-22px;padding-bottom:44px}.ContainerComponent .main{gap:20px;width:min(100%,100% - 16px);padding:20px 8px 0}}@media(max-width:640px){.ContainerComponent{margin-top:-16px;padding-bottom:36px}.ContainerComponent .main{gap:18px;width:min(100%,100% - 12px);padding:16px 6px 0}.ContainerComponent .main:before{border-radius:24px}}